你查询的IP:[202.90.42.236]  地理位置:印度

最新查询61.232.248.76 118.224.118.182 210.15.48.4 203.79.58.237 203.86.57.100 116.112.88.70 125.62.3.61 125.216.121.4 203.89.107.117 118.24.8.159 202.90.42.236 203.174.96.33 221.12.141.196 61.236.228.97 117.58.136.61 119.3.174.214 58.82.188.138 119.235.128.67 125.31.192.27 166.111.88.81 121.76.174.179 203.171.224.248 116.198.8.51 203.174.96.18 203.222.192.165 118.230.62.82 203.212.72.59 202.170.216.143 211.96.46.177 203.191.16.192 117.53.48.37 202.22.248.86